Step 1: Containment and Assessment
We’ll quickly contain the affected area to prevent further water damage and assess the extent of the damage. Our team will identify any hidden pockets of water and create a plan to dry the area.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our advanced water extraction equipment, we’ll remove as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use our high-velocity drying equipment to dry the area quickly and efficiently. Our team will also set up dehumidifiers to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ning
Once the area is dry, we’ll sanitize and clean the affected area to prevent any further bacterial or mold growth.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and safe. We’ll also restore any damaged areas to their original condition.

Water Heater Burst Water Removal Cost in Arcade, NY
The cost of Water Heater Burst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age. Here are some estimated costs for common services related to Water Heater Burst Water Removal: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Sanitizing and c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Equipment rental |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Disinfecting and deodoriz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
